BLUF: The US Space Force plans to launch a new spy satellite network, Silent Barker, to detect and track potential threats against US space infrastructure, amid increasing efforts by Russia and China to develop systems capable of targeting adversarial satellites and space systems.

INTELWAR: The Space Force’s plan to launch the new spy satellite network, Silent Barker, comes as a response to growing efforts by both Russia and China to develop systems capable of being launched into orbit to take out adversarial satellites and space systems. However, the Space Force has refused to disclose the number of satellites that would make up the constellation. The new satellite network is specifically meant to track satellites like China’s SJ-21, which could pose a threat to America’s space infrastructure, and is a timely response to the annual threat assessment report published by the Office of the Director of National Intelligence, which claimed that China already has weapons that can target satellites owned by the US and its allies.

OSINT: The Silent Barker, the first constellation of spy satellites of its kind, is set to be placed in a geosynchronous orbit 22,000 miles above the Earth and will compliment ground-based sensor systems and low-orbit satellites, according to independent analysts. The satellite network will enable indications and warnings of threats against high-value US systems and provide capabilities to search, detect and track objects from space in real-time for timely threat detection. The constellation’s launch date has not yet been announced and will be made 30 days in advance via social media platforms.
